फ़ायरफ़ॉक्स (या क्रोम) में एकाधिक पैरामीटर कीवर्ड खोज


8

मुझे फ़ायरफ़ॉक्स (और क्रोम के) कस्टम कीवर्ड खोजों का उपयोग करना बहुत पसंद है। एक लुकअप जो मैं अक्सर करता हूं, वह है लोगों के पहले और अंतिम नामों का उपयोग करके एक कंपनी निर्देशिका। मैं सोच रहा था कि क्या मैं इस तरह 2 मापदंडों को स्थानापन्न कर सकता हूं:

http://internal.mycompany.com/directorySearch?fname=%s&lname=%s (यह एक नकली यूआरएल है)

तो मैं इस तरह एक खोज कर सकता है

ds ben anderson

ठीक वैसा ही यहाँ वर्णित है: http://kb.mozillazine.org/Multiple_parameter_keyword_searches

हालाँकि, यह मेरे लिए काम नहीं करता है। क्या कोई व्यक्ति इस बात की पुष्टि कर सकता है कि उपरोक्त लिंक में दिए गए निर्देश काम करते हैं (और कि मैंने किसी तरह उन्हें बेवकूफ बनाया है) या मुझे बताएं कि क्या ऐसा करने का कोई और तरीका है?

धन्यवाद!

ps - अगर आपको क्रोम में ऐसा करने का तरीका पता है, तो कृपया इसे भी साझा करें।

जवाबों:


2

Sammio5 को क्रेडिट :

हाँ, यह क्रोम में संभव है!

मैं उपशीर्षक के लिए एक बहुत अच्छा खोज इंजन बनाने में कामयाब रहा। मैं सिर्फ टाइप करता हूं: subs <title> <season> <episode>और स्वचालित रूप से मेरे इच्छित एपिसोड के डाउनलोड पृष्ठ पर जाता हूं। तुम भी भाषा मापदंडों या अधिक जोड़ सकते हैं।

बस इस जावास्क्रिप्ट को क्रोम में URL के रूप में जोड़ें: // settings / searchEngines:

जावास्क्रिप्ट: url = ' http://www.podnapisi.net/nl/ppodnapisi/search?sT=1&sK=%0s&sTS=%1s&sTE=%2s '; भागों = '% s'.replace (/ (% 5C% 5C% 5C); ); + / जी, फ़ंक्शन ($ 0, $ 1)% 7Breturn ($ 1? '+': 'qzq')% 7D) .split ('qzq'); के लिए (var i = 0; i <parts.length && (; url = url.replace (नया RegExp ('%' + i + s ',' g '), भाग [i]); i ++); स्थान = url.replace (/% [0-9] s / g,' '') )


1
यह समाधान (उपयोग करना javascript:location=<url>) एक नए टैब में काम नहीं करता है, जो क्रोम में नए वेब पेज खोलने का एक सामान्य तरीका है।
स्टीव डे
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.